Flat press-flexing of an extruded aluminum box column with thermally altered zones

The article is excerpted from the volume being published entitled Aluminum Structural Components-Designing Components and Connections According to Eurocodes and Technical Standards for Construction and specifically covers the calculation of strength and stability of an extruded section while also taking into account the presence of thermally altered, i.e., localized welds (HAZ) with comparison of the results of verifications.

This is a real case related to a braced single-story structure whose columns and beams consist of an extruded profile and are connected by bolted joints.

With the use of software "PrefleEC9Al " the calculation in plane press-flexion is presented, also taking into account the effects of the thermally altered zone (HAZ) due to the presence of the column-base plate weld.
